Opposition Day — Local Bus Services — 5 Nov 2014 at 18:50
Geoffrey Cox MP, Torridge and West Devon voted against local government having powers to develop more integrated, frequent, cheaper and greener bus services with integrated Oyster card-style ticketing.
The majority of MPs voted against ensuring that city and county regions are able to make use of London-style powers to develop more integrated, frequent, cheaper and greener bus services with integrated Oyster card-style ticketing.
The motion rejected by the majority of MPs in this vote was:
- That this House
- recognises that buses are an important tool to promote economic growth;
- regrets that, outside London, bus use is in decline;
- notes that since 2010 1,300 bus routes have been lost;
- further notes that since 2010 bus fares have risen five times faster than wages;
- further regrets that deregulation of the bus industry removed the ability of local authorities to co-ordinate their public transport networks; and
- calls on the Government to ensure that city and county regions are able to make use of London-style powers to develop more integrated, frequent, cheaper and greener bus services with integrated Oyster card-style ticketing.
